Well all in all I think it went pretty well. I stopped by and picked up a friend in Richmond. We arrived around 3:30, and there was already about 20 cars there. Jack didn't arrive till about 5:30-5:45 by then most of us were in line on the inside waiting. Richmond Ford had some nabs and water for us if we needed a snack.

I got through the signing at around 6:30 then ran across the street to Wendy's while we waited for the line to die down some. It was around 8:00 before the people waiting inside were asked to go and wait by their cars. So we went outside, and talked to some people we met. It was getting chilly and started to sprinkle so management decided it would be better for us to get in our cars and they would line us up row by row to get our signatures.

In the end, I got alot of pictures, met some nice people and seen some nice rides. I seen a few ROEA peeps and a few FNSWEET guys/gals. Only real bad thing was I also got a busted fog light on the way up... Oh well...
